Armando Barrientos is a prominent academic known for his work in social assistance and welfare economics, particularly in developing countries. His research focuses on the effectiveness of social protection systems and their impact on poverty and inequality. He has contributed significantly to the understanding of how social assistance programs can strengthen the social contract between the state and its citizens, emphasizing the importance of mutual responsibilities in welfare provision.
